What Exactly Are Custom Fasteners?

Custom fasteners are specially engineered fastening components that don't follow standard sizes, shapes, or specifications. While standard fasteners come in predetermined sizes (think of the bolts you find at hardware stores), custom fasteners are made to order based on your exact requirements .

Why would anyone need custom fasteners?​ Well, several situations call for them:

  • Unique applications​ where standard fasteners won't fit or work properly

  • Extreme environments​ requiring special materials or coatings

  • Critical safety applications​ where failure isn't an option

  • Prototype development​ and innovative product designs

The Custom Fabrication Process: How It Works

The journey of creating custom fasteners is fascinatingly precise. It typically involves several key stages that ensure the final product meets your exact specifications.

Design and Engineering Collaboration

This is where it all begins. You share your requirements with the fabricator – what loads the fastener needs to handle, what environment it will operate in, space constraints, and any other special considerations. Engineers then use CAD software to create detailed designs, and might even run simulations to predict how the fastener will perform under stress .

Material Selection – More Than Just Metal

The choice of material is crucial and depends entirely on the application:

  • Stainless steel​ for corrosion resistance

  • Titanium alloys​ for high strength-to-weight ratio

  • Aluminum​ when weight is a concern

  • Special alloys​ like Inconel for extreme temperatures

  • Non-metallic options​ for electrical insulation or chemical resistance

Each material brings different properties to the table, and experienced fabricators can guide you toward the best choice for your specific situation .

Manufacturing Techniques: From Raw Material to Finished Product

This is where the magic happens. Depending on the design and volume needed, manufacturers might use:

  • CNC machining​ for precision parts with tight tolerances

  • Cold heading​ for high-volume production with excellent material strength

  • Hot forging​ for larger or more complex shapes

  • Additive manufacturing​ (3D printing) for highly complex or prototype parts

Modern facilities often combine multiple techniques to achieve the best results .


Key Applications – Where Custom Fasteners Shine

Custom fasteners aren't just for exotic applications – they're solving real-world problems across numerous industries:

Aerospace and Aviation

In aircraft assembly, every gram counts. Custom titanium fasteners help reduce weight while maintaining strength, and special coatings protect against extreme temperature variations .

Automotive and Electric Vehicles

EV battery packs need fasteners that provide electrical isolation, thermal management, and vibration resistance – requirements that standard fasteners often can't meet .

Medical Devices

From surgical robots to implants, medical applications demand fasteners that are precise, biocompatible, and often miniature in size .

Renewable Energy

Wind turbines, with their massive blades and towers, require large-scale custom bolts designed to withstand years of vibration and environmental stress .

Construction and Infrastructure

Custom anchor bolts and structural fasteners ensure the safety and longevity of bridges, buildings, and other critical structures .


Advantages of Going Custom – Why It's Worth Considering

While custom fasteners might have higher upfront costs compared to off-the-shelf options, they offer significant benefits that often make them the smarter choice in the long run.

Perfect Fit and Function

Custom fasteners are designed for their specific application, which means better performance, reduced risk of failure, and often easier assembly .

Enhanced Safety and Reliability

In critical applications, having fasteners engineered for the exact loads and conditions they'll face significantly improves safety margins .

Material and Design Optimization

You're not stuck with whatever materials are available in standard parts – you can select exactly what your application needs, potentially reducing weight, improving corrosion resistance, or enhancing other properties .

Long-Term Cost Efficiency

While initial costs might be higher, custom fasteners often last longer, require less maintenance, and prevent expensive failures – making them more economical over time .

The Future of Custom Fastener Fabrication

The industry is evolving rapidly, with several exciting trends shaping what's possible:

Smart Fasteners​ with embedded sensors that can monitor tension, temperature, and even predict maintenance needs are becoming more common in critical applications .

Additive Manufacturing​ is revolutionizing prototyping and enabling geometries that were previously impossible to produce .

Sustainable Practices​ including eco-friendly materials and processes are gaining importance across the industry .

Digital Integration​ from design to production is streamlining processes and improving quality control .
